What Does Holland Code CEI Mean?

CEI individuals combine financial and operational discipline with commercial ambition and analytical depth. They are the CFOs who also develop growth strategy, the controllers who also identify market opportunities, the operational executives who ground everything in rigorous analysis.

Work Style

Manages financial and operational complexity with analytical precision and commercial urgency. Uses rigorous analysis to identify and quantify growth opportunities, then builds operational systems to exploit them.

Key Strengths

  • Rigorous financial and operational commercial leadership
  • Turns analytical insight into commercial strategy
  • Highly disciplined and accountable
  • Credible across finance, operations, and strategy

Common Challenges

  • May be too cautious when bold commercial bets are needed
  • Analytical standards can create friction with faster-moving colleagues

How rare is the CEI Holland Code?

Holland Code CEI is one of 120 possible three-letter RIASEC combinations. The exact prevalence varies, but combinations with Conventional as the dominant type represent approximately 15-20% of the population depending on occupation and educational background.

What is the difference between CEI and IEC?

CEI (Conventional-Enterprising-Investigative) and IEC (Investigative-Enterprising-Conventional) share the same three RIASEC letters but in a different priority order. In CEI, the Conventional trait is primary and drives career choices, while IEC leads with Investigative. This shift in emphasis changes the ideal work environment, preferred tasks, and best-fit career paths significantly.
